Output e86bb5b00fa96edd9eed7df832e8632105ff88f358898b8700113445ccc6a9b6:154

value
1594323
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 011baa8ed26533b7687a4662b503aa869bb276306d42fc9b2ee693f167d5fc97
address
bc1pqyd64rkjv5emw6r6ge3t2qa2s6dmya3sd4p0exewu6flze74ljtsukzepx
transaction
e86bb5b00fa96edd9eed7df832e8632105ff88f358898b8700113445ccc6a9b6
spent
true